Job Description:
Essential Function Responsible for month-end close activities for the U.S. General Ledger, including preparing and posting journal entries, account reconciliations, and ensuring compliance with
U.S. GAAP
Accurately prepare da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ly and annual reports for Management Defines financial situation by assembling financial data for analysis Present analysis to Management. Review financial performance with variance analysis. Responsible for the reconciliation of the GL and Balance Sheet accounts on monthly basis Balance Sheet Reconciliations d services: Ability to replicate in more than one company. Responsible for preparing analytical reports by contract. Accurate and timely reporting to assess job performance. Education Bachelor's Degree Finance, Accounting, Taxation, Economics, and/or Business. or Associate's Degree Finance, Accounting or related fields Work Experience 1-3 years of experience in U.S. accounting and general ledger accounting 1-3 years Experienced with ERP software as Oracle or SAP 1-3 years Microsoft Office, especially excel proficiency The ideal candidate demonstrates analytical rigor, attention to detail, and the ability to work effectively within established compliance frameworks. Experience in a corporate accounting department or accounting firm is highly desirable. Skills Required Proficient organizational skills to ensure that the organization has accurate and timely accounting and financial reporting. | High Maintain the general ledger and ensure that all transactions are properly recorded and classified. | High Supports financial transactions by entering account information; collecting and analyzing information for financial evaluations, due diligence, acquisition financing and integration. | High Responsible for drive monthly financial close activities, including journal entries and account reconciliations. | High Experienced with Oracle Financial Systems or SAP preferred. | Medium Proficient mathematical and analytical skills are needed to understand financial reports. | High Language Skills Bilingual - English and Spanish | High This position could be remote for any of the following countries (Colombia, Guatemala, Mexico, Peru).
